Jacqueline Fernandez all set to romance Salman Khan

Indian actress Jacqueline Fernandez, who is currently single, post her split from filmmaker Sajid Khan, has plans to concentrate big-time on her career.

And no sooner did news of her break-up came in the open the actress has hit a jackpot.

In what is the most strategic career move for her, the athletic and attractive actress has bagged one of the most coveted films of the year.

Sources say that the former Sri Lankan beauty queen will be cast opposite Salman Khan in the action caper, 'Kick'.

She will start shooting with Salman on July 24 that is being produced and directed by Sajid Nadiadwala.

The filmmaker has been in the lookout for the leading lady opposite Salman and several names popped up including Deepika Padukone.

'Kick' — a remake of the 2009 Telugu hit of the same name — goes on the floors in July and will be Salman’s big Eid release next year.

Nadiadwala has also roped in Hollywood cinematographer Alexander Witt, who has worked on films like Pirates Of The Caribbean (2003) and Skyfall (2012).

Jackie received rave reviews for her last two movies 'Housefull 2' (2012) and 'Race 2' but missed out on some coveted roles, courtesy then boyfriend Sajid Khan.

It is reported that Sajid was too protective towards his lady and had objections to her wearing certain clothes and doing certain roles.

The couple ended their relationship as a mutual decision to help their separate careers as Sajid's possessiveness was reportedly stalling Jackie's career.

Sajid apparently prohibited Jacqueline from acting opposite Hrithik Roshan as the role demanded her to kiss the hero on-screen in 'Krrish 3'.

She also lost out on 'Jism 2' as she had to shoot sensual scenes with Arunoday Singh and Randeep Hooda and Sajid did not approve of this.
